Step 3: Put on Your Headset
Correct placement for the headset and microphone is critical for the success of your Xbox
Communicator. Make sure the headset goes around the back of your head. Do not place
the headset over the top of your head.
You may remove the
microphone/earpiece and
reattach it on either the left
or right side of the headset.
Position the microphone
about one inch (2.54 cm)
from your mouth, and off to
one side. This will ensure
that your microphone doesn’t
transmit your breathing into
a chat session.
Press the mute button on the module to turn off the microphone. If the light next to the mute
button glows green, the microphone is on, and your voice may be transmitted. If the light next
to the mute button glows red, the microphone is off, allowing you to converse privately with
others in the room without transmitting your voice.
Adjust the listening volume of the headset by rotating the volume control knob. Look for more
information on how to configure and use the Xbox Communicator within the instructions for
each individual voice-enabled Xbox game.
